A couple of dozen radioactive isotopes of barium are recognized also. A radioactive isotope is one which breaks aside and offers off some method of radiation. Radioactive isotopes are generated when incredibly tiny particles are fired at atoms. These particles stick within the atoms and make them radioactive.

The leisure time, 1047 cm⁻�? with the Raman-Energetic manner in barium nitrate crystal has become measured like a function of temperature by a time-solved coherent anti-Stokes probe scattering method. The temperature dependence is in line with The mixture of two leisure mechanisms involving 4 and six phonons which might be dominant at low and significant temperatures, respectively.

barium A steel of no identified metabolic operate, and that's why not a dietary necessary. Barium sulphate is opaque to X‐rays as well as a suspension is employed (a barium meal) to allow assessment of the shape and actions of your stomach for diagnostic reasons, and as being a barium enema for X‐ray investigation from the decreased intestinal tract.
